TPG Telecom's Felix brand launches ' carbon neutral'  subscription phone plan

Australian operator TPG Telecom has commercially launched its ‘Felix’ telecommunications services brand, powered by 100 percent renewable energy. The Felix service is also certified carbon neutral and digital-only. Felix offers a “carbon neutral” subscription phone plan with speeds of 5 Mbps for a monthly fee of AUD 35. The Felix service uses Vodafone’s 4G/3G network. 

The plan also includes unlimited voice calls and SMS to Australian numbers. The service automatically renews for AUD 35 every month, and is available with no lock-in contract, which allows users to pause their plan whenever they want, Felix Mobile said. 

Felix customers can also activate add-ons

Optional add-ons include Endless International Calls and Text for AUD 5 per month, which allows customers to make calls and send SMS from Australia to over 40 selected countries; and International Roaming for AUD 20 to use over 365 days. This option offers 4GB of data at speeds of up to 5Mbps, 100 standard minutes and 100 standard SMS to keep users connected when they are on holiday in over 40 countries.
